Driver Airlifted after Early Morning Crash in Queen Anne's Co.
GRASONVILLE, Md. – Multiple fire companies responded to a serious car crash in the early hours of Saturday morning. At 2:02 a.m. on Mar. 14, crews with the Grasonville and Queenstown Volunteer Fire Companies responded to a crash on Nesbit Road near Route 50.
